Conformational analysis of colchicinoids containing an electron-deficient aromatic ring on the B ring

A dinitrophenyl substituent at the C-7 position of N-deacetylcolchicine and N-deacetylisocolchicine was shown to perturb the H-1 NMR and circular dichroic spectra of colchicinoid ring systems. The perturbations were explained by an interaction between the C-7 substituent and the A and/or C rings. Other aromatic substituents or large substituents located at the C-7 position (J. Med. Chem. 1983, 26, 1365) have not been reported to influence the aS-aR equilibrium of the phenyltropone ring junction. It was concluded that the sterically unfavored atropisomers were stabilized by the interaction of an electron-deficient ring with the more electron-rich A ring of the colchicinoid molecules.
Synthesis and biological evaluation of B-ring modified colchicine and isocolchicine analogs

A series of modified colchicine and isocolchicine analogs (C-7 substituent) were synthesized and evaluated in vitro against a PC3 cancer cell line and for inhibition of microtubule polymerization. The colchicineanalogs all displayed strong inhibition of tubulin polymerization, while compounds 6 and 20 also possessed an increased cytotoxic activity as compared to colchicine.
